Class Air Pollution

  • Presentation

    Presentation

    The UC Air Pollution will be developed in order to introduce students to the issue and relevance of this theme in the real and professional context. In this CU students will evelop skills and tools that will allow them to integrate projects/professional activities in the area of air quality, in terms of indoor and outdoor air quality. Given the definition and competencies attributed to an environmental engineer, the area of air quality management integrated into the study cycle of the Environmental Engineering degree stands out in all its aspects due to its current importance in environmental terms (Atmospheric pollution), as the quality of life of the population (indoor air quality).

  • Syllabus

    Syllabus

    Introduction to the problema Atmospheric pollution Atmosphere composition. Types of pollution sources and air pollutants Main effects of air pollution: environmental and human health consequences. Atmospheric stability, thermodynamics, chemistry and photochemistry Transport, dispersion, removal and deposition of pollutants in the atmosphere Monitoring of atmospheric pollutants Air quality policies Air quality monitoring networks and other methods of monitoring air pollutants Prevention and control of air pollution (control measures) Main principles of prevention and minimization of pollutants Introduction to indoor air quality iddues Main emission sources and pollutants emitted Factors affecting IAQ and health outcomes Monitoring and control of pollutants in IAQ IAQ management plan Knowledge and application of applicable legislation on indoor and outdoor air pollution
  • Objectives

    Objectives

    To understand the importance and the actual reality of air pollution and indoor air contamination: emission sources, air pollutants, transport of pollutants, consequences on the environment and health, among others. To know applicable law and how to interpret and apply it in practical case studies. To know the sampling techniques and analytical methods for each air pollutant. Know the main technologies available in the control of pollutant emission in indoor and outdoor environments. To understand the importance of air quality management plans. Ability to identify possible sources of pollution and know how to act to mitigate and minimize their emissions. To be able to analyse indoor and outdoor air quality monitoring data, including assessing legal compliance.
